Web3 de dez. de 2024 · Foxes are small canids weighing between three and fifteen pounds. Foxes are typically the same size as small or medium-sized dogs. They’re about 14-16 inches tall and 22-26 inches long. However, the fox’s weight varies depending on biological factors such as species, gender, and more. Fennec foxes have a comparable lifespan to domestic dogs and cats. In the wild, a fennec fox tends to live around 10 years on average.
